The rate of grant-aid available to partnerships recorded on this Departments Register of Farm Partnerships is dependent on the number of eligible young farmers in the partnership. If there is one eligible young farmer in the partnership the grant-aid will be calculated at 60% of the first €80,000 with the remaining balance at 40%. If there are

Recorded entirely on location at the Groundswell event – held on 22-23 June 2024 at Lannock Manor Farm, Hitchin, Hertfordshire, UK. 46 min. pooping face gifWebb24 nov. 2024 · The Slurry Infrastructure Grant is available to tenant farmers and land-owning farmers already producing slurry, and farming pigs, beef or dairy. With funding ranging from £25,000 up to a maximum of £250,000 per applicant, based on standard costs rather than a percentage of the overall project.
